Spain legend Sergio Ramos has congratulated his female compatriots for winning the 2023 FIFA Women’s World Cup on Sunday.



Spain defeated England 1-0 in the Women’s World Cup final in Sydney, Australia, thanks to Olga Carmona’s only goal of the match.

Reacting, Ramos, who has won a record 180 international caps for Spain and won two European Championships (2008, 2012) and the 2010 FIFA World Cup, wrote (via his Instagram story):

“Congratulations CHAMPIONS!! You got it! Thank you for all your work, your effort, and your desire. For the strength and passion that you have put into each game.
“You have made an entire country’s dream come true. You have made History! FIFA WOMEN’S WORLD CUP 2023 WORLD CHAMPIONS WORLD CHAMPIONS @sefutbolfem #VamosEspana.”
Meanwhile, Spanish goalkeeper David de Gea also congratulated Spain’s Women’s team for lifting the trophy.
The former Manchester United keeper tweeted: “Best team of the world @SEFutbolFem Enhorabuena chicas (Congratulations girls).”
